Topic: The Civil War
Students will be writing a story pretending that they are living during the time period of the Civil War. They should combine facts from the time period along with fictional information for their story. This can be done individually or with a partner. They will mainly be graded on the content of their book, but points will be taken off for grammatical errors, so proofread!!
The final book should include illustrations (drawn or computer generated), and the typed story can be put onto the pages in the book using double sided tape. A title page will need to be included on the front cover of the book. The back of the book can include a small summary about their story or information about the “author.”
Preview Chapters 14 and 15 in the SS book for ideas. Include a famous quote from the war somewhere in the story.
The last page of the book will be a resource page, and they must have a minimum of 2 resources.
